Intel: ultrabuki will cost $ 599


Intel has said that ultrabuki soon be able to sell at much lower prices than now. Recall, Intel has introduced this term for the thin "LPs" laptops, they recommended price is usually around $ 1000, although there is a little cheaper, and more expensive models. According to the Taiwan Representative Jason Chen Intel (Jason Chen), expressed in one of the recent events in some time ultrabuki will sell for $ 699, and in some regions - and for $ 599.

According to the manager of Intel, to reduce the cost of ultrabukov be due to the use of cheaper materials on the body. It may be plastic and aluminum - to IDF2012 already discussed such options. Chen believes that such devices may be issued in the third or fourth quarter of this year and some of them will have new features, including touch screens. He also said that new low-cost models in 2012 ultrabuki occupy 30-40% of global notebook PC market.
